What Makes a Windproof Golf Jacket Essential for 2025

In 2025, windproof golf jackets have become more advanced, utilizing breathable yet tightly woven fabrics that block wind without overheating. These jackets often feature stretch panels for freedom of movement, lightweight insulation for warmth, and water resistance to handle light rain. The best models combine technical innovation with ergonomic design, so golfers can swing without restriction and stay focused even in harsh conditions. Important features include adjustable cuffs, strategic ventilation zippers, and weatherproof coatings that repel moisture while allowing sweat to escape.
Windproof golf jackets are specifically engineered for the biomechanics of golf, placing seams and layering where they won't interfere with your swing or mobility. Materials often include polyester blends with special windproof membranes or coatings ensuring durability and comfort over multiple seasons.

2) Callaway: Men's Golf Weather Series Wind Protection Golf Jacket

A lightweight layer built for gusty rounds. The fabric focuses on blocking wind while staying quiet through the swing. Stretch panels improve mobility and comfort during long days on the course. A soft collar and smooth lining reduce friction when you’re rotating or walking 18. The silhouette is trim without being restrictive, and the pockets are placed for easy access in the stance. It handles light drizzle with a water-repellent finish, then dries fast in the locker room. Pair it with a breathable base layer on breezy mornings, or over a thermal midlayer when the temperature drops hard.
-
Key features: wind-blocking shell, stretch panels, water-repellent finish
-
Pros: quiet swing feel; athletic fit; easy layering
-
Cons: not aimed at heavy rain; minimal insulation

Windproof Golf Jacket Technologies and Trends in 2025
2025 has seen significant advancements in fabric technology for windproof golf jackets. Innovations include ultra-lightweight polyester membranes and recycled materials that maintain durability while reducing environmental impact. Many jackets now feature 4-way stretch fabrics, enhancing mobility without sacrificing protection. Breathability improvements allow golfers to stay dry and comfortable without overheating during high-effort swings or warmer days. Adjustable components like collars and cuffs help fine-tune temperature control on the course.
Brands emphasize sustainability by using recycled fibers and eco-friendly treatments, meeting growing consumer demand for greener golf apparel. Additionally, jackets with multi-weather functionality that combine wind, rain, and thermal protection are becoming more common, offering versatile solutions for year-round golf.

FAQ
What is the best fabric for a windproof golf jacket?
The best fabric balances wind resistance with breathability. Many top jackets use polyester blends with specialized membranes or coatings that block wind but allow moisture vapor to escape. Stretch elements added to the fabric improve comfort and mobility during swings.
How important is breathability in a windproof golf jacket?
Breathability is critical to avoid overheating and moisture buildup inside the jacket. Good windproof jackets have venting zippers and breathable fabric layers to keep you dry and comfortable, especially during intense rounds or warm days.
Can windproof golf jackets protect against rain as well?
Most windproof golf jackets offer some water resistance, enough to handle light rain or drizzle. However, for heavy rain, a fully waterproof jacket is recommended. Many models combine windproof and water-repellent features for versatile weather protection.
Are windproof golf jackets suitable for all seasons?
Many modern windproof jackets are designed to be versatile with lightweight options for mild weather and insulated versions for colder conditions. Layering with base layers and mid-layers enhances usability across different seasons.
How should a windproof golf jacket fit for maximum performance?
The fit should be close enough to keep wind out but allow full range of motion for the golf swing. Look for articulated sleeves and stretch panels that move with you without restricting movement.
